- 在线时间
- 46 小时
- 最后登录
- 2015-4-24
- 注册时间
- 2011-7-7
- 听众数
- 2
- 收听数
- 0
- 能力
- 0 分
- 体力
- 365 点
- 威望
- 0 点
- 阅读权限
- 30
- 积分
- 146
- 相册
- 0
- 日志
- 0
- 记录
- 0
- 帖子
- 76
- 主题
- 7
- 精华
- 0
- 分享
- 0
- 好友
- 7
升级   23% TA的每日心情 | 擦汗 2015-1-17 09:38 |
|---|
签到天数: 53 天 [LV.5]常住居民I
 群组: 数学建摸协会 |
??? Undefined function or method 'PathLength' for input arguments of type 'double'.& i" n$ B* W4 ]* V4 N
* i4 |& _& s1 i2 x1 j. bError in ==> Metropolis at 10' a" W8 H8 e0 @& K. t
R1=PathLength(D,S1);0 Z7 ?0 s/ a# e+ j- B4 J& t; q; z
这是出现的错误。1 u C; C, {6 q3 t, p
& p d7 L% z! w' \6 Z, V3 \$ V5 |% O代码:function [S,R]=Metropolis(S1,S2,D,T)
& q5 g m% W4 s( yS1=[1 4 5 3 2];0 I) {3 \, ~+ f3 K
S2=[4 1 5 3 2];
1 T% T$ S/ u1 `4 a7 R9 h" e ~/ vD=[ 0 116.8118 144.0139 35.3836 146.6322, e& J/ _ o0 R. ^% a* F% Z
116.8118 0 177.7104 151.7267 263.4274& {" d) p. q' a# S5 P2 m
144.0139 177.7104 0 157.1751 211.6814
, r% k. u& H- p: [+ | 35.3836 151.7267 157.1751 0 112.2542
9 x0 v( }* D1 ]! Q n5 I* A+ ? 146.6322 263.4274 211.6814 112.2542 0];2 f- C# R. W' W3 Z) |
T=1000;3 i4 m! s7 D1 v- X# M3 A8 n
R1=PathLength(D,S1);' s# N/ L! a7 ~' M' M+ ?2 r1 u( e9 u
N=length(S1);
. \/ e1 V) k; ?. j& }/ {0 X% g! O. w2 w3 v9 e
R2=PathLength(D,S2);
- E0 C" h1 u1 `2 \dC=R2-R1;: X' z& t+ [6 u0 h
if dC<09 ~0 w1 P" r+ q/ h
S=S2;
. [ V7 ]6 j% v9 b# V* ]' @ R=R2;
) {( {6 e G4 E. Felseif exp(-dC/T)>=rand
6 w! a( S2 u8 R1 e& j S=S2;$ R2 [( h# g* r* b; j
R=R2;
* r5 l% F( g" W: @% zelse$ T' J8 \. N) n) Q% j+ B. g
S=S1;1 J& Q2 K0 I/ T6 C9 p% ]. H* a
R=R1;
9 o H% j! H( J1 N1 K$ |end |
zan
|